Business Management from Butte College is a Campus Associate Management degree that prepares you for a Business career. The Business Management Program is designed to provide students with a well-rounded education in business operations, management techniques, human relations, basic marketing principles, accounting, business law, economics and business computer applications. Program specialties include: Management, Retail Management, and Small Business/Entrepreneurship. To be successful, students need basic competence in reading, written and oral communication, and mathematics. Also, students in this field should possess an interest in working with others, developing business strategies, and responding to today's competitive business environment and changing technology. Career Opportunities This program is designed to teach students to solve problems, develop management strategies, make oral presentations, and write reports such as business plans and case analyses. Management skills are useful in many job settings: retail, wholesale, manufacturing, social services, government, and education. These skills are also important for people who wish to improve their performance in existing jobs or develop their own businesses. Students completing the Business Management Certificates of Achievement will increase their practical skills relating to devising plans, organizing tasks, leading others, and controlling operations. Students may pursue their interests in management, in general , or choose to focus on managing in retail and/or small business settings. Required Core Courses for All Options BUS 8 Legal Environment of Business BUS 20 Introduction to Business BUS 35 Management and Human Relations BUS 44 Human Resource Management BUS 64 Principles of Marketing (Fall semester only) ECON 25 Introduction to Economics BCIS 80 Introduction to Computer Applications ACCT 2 Financial Accounting Option A - Business Management BUS 25 Small Business Management BUS 40 Organization Management CMST 2 Public Speaking ELECTIVES Business electives 6 units Select 6 units from BUS 13, BUS 18, BUS 50, BUS 60, BUS 68, BUS 66, BUS 120, BUS/MATH 204, BCIS 13, BCIS 85, ACCT 20, ACCT 4 (Pre), or ACCT 100 (Pre). Other business related courses may be substituted as Business electives with the approval of the Business Education Department Chairperson. Option B - Retail Management BUS 50 Sales in Today's World BUS 60 Advertising and Copywriting BUS 66 Retail Management CMST 2 Public Speaking ELECTIVES Business/Radio/TV Film/Fashion Merchandising Option C - Small Business/Entrepreneurship BUS 25 Small Business Management or SBM 125, SBM 127, and either SBM 194, SBM 126, or SBM 133 SBM 128 Bookkeeping 2 units BCIS 85 Microsoft Excel BUS 40 Organization Management BUS 60 Advertising and Copywriting ELECTIVES BUS, ACCT, or SBM electives View more details on Butte College . Butte College details


Butte College address is 3536 Butte Campus Drive, Oroville, California 95965-8399. You can contact this school by calling (530) 895-2511 or visit the college website at www.butte.edu .
This is a 2-year, Public, Associate's--Public Rural-serving Large according to Carnegie Classification. Religion Affiliation is Not applicable and student-to-faculty ratio is 27 to 1. The enrolled student percent that are registered with the office of disability services is 5% .
Awards offered by Butte College are as follow: Less than one year certificate One but less than two years certificate Associate's degree Two but less than 4 years certificate.
With a student population of 12,923 (all undergraduate) and set in a Rural: Distant, Butte College services are: Remedial services Academic/career counseling service Employment services for students On-campus day care for students' children . Campus housing: No.
Tuition for Butte College is $1,084. Type of credit accepted by this institution Dual credit Advanced placement (AP) credits . Most part of the informations about this college comes from sources like National Center for Education Statistics
